From: Washington, DC. LA Opera: Turandot (2024).

Garnett Bruce has directed at the Lyric Opera of Chicago, San Francisco Opera, Houston Grand Opera, Washington National Opera, Dallas Opera and made his European opera debut staging Turandot for the Teatro di San Carlo in Naples. He has been the Artistic Advisor for Opera San Antonio since 2018. From 2008 to 2011 he was the artistic adviser and principal stage director for Opera Omaha.

He began directing for the Peabody Conservatory of Johns Hopkins University in 2004, receiving a faculty appointment in 2006. He was on staff at the Aspen Music Festival and School from 1993 and joined the faculty from 1997 until 2019. In 2022 he joined the faculty of University of Texas as Resident Stage Director of the Butler School of Music. He has created stagings of Turandot, Carmen, Tosca, Aida, Pagliacci and La Bohème that have been seen coast to coast.
